Remember Lot’s wife. Luke 17:32
We are familiar with the story of Sodom and Gomorrah.
Before God destroyed these cities, Abraham had pleaded with Him on the people’s behalf but it was clear that there was not even one good person in the city. However, our God of mercy agreed to save Lot and his family but He gave strict instructions that they should not look back…But lot’s wife could not resist and she looked back and was turned into a pillar of salt. Looking back can freeze us into misery, sorrow, depression and more serious disorders. God is stretching out His hand to us, calling us, “Come out of that…..” let us not stay pegged to the past – instead let us do our best to throw off the burden that is pulling us down and take God’s band and be safe.
